    I think what we are seeing is GBP taking a step back from their stance. Lets face it. GBP and Al tried to strong arm HBO. We all saw it happening for the past few years. It was not shocking to me when HBO said enough was enough. That was only the final straw. We saw the buildup taking place long before. We saw Arum *****ing to the Media on how HBO was up GBP's a$$ and giving them most of the dates. GBP was playing tough forcing HBO to give them a certain number of fights per year etc. How were they forcing it? Most likely by threatening to take their business elsewhere. Over time they started putting more fights on showtime hoping HBO would come crawling on their hands and knees. Instead they got a middle finger from them!LOL

                Golden Boy must be worried about this move away from HBO now because Richard wouldnt be talking like this if they felt good about the position they are in. Interesting...
                I totally agree with you. GBP hasn't started feeling the repercussions yet and won't because they have a good stable of fighters to last them a couple of years of good business with Showtime, but HBO and even Top Rank are experienced and well established organizations in the boxing community and GBP won't last very long trying to do things exclusively with Showtime. As much as Showtime is benefiting from all of this, they don't have the budget nor the popularity to become an HBO-like powerhouse in the sport. They never have and never will.
